Does anyone have any idea about the relationship between these families as found in the 1850 Census, District 29, Fayette Co, GA: Elbert Bishop 60 NC Elinor " 59 GA Henry " 55 NC Nancy Handford 86 GA and next door: Alford Dromon (looks like but indexed as Dromore) 46 GA Lucy A " 45 GA Mary AH " 21 GA Morgan B " 14 GA Nancy E " 9 GA John Sapp 22 GA Sarah " 15 GA Mary Ann " 17 GA Elizabeth " 12 GA William Bishop 10 GA Ellen Tucker 2 GA Louisa A " 1 GA This is what I do know: Ellen and Louisa A Tucker living with Alford and Lucy A Dromon are the children of Bartly and Lucy "Lovey" Ann Bishop Tucker who are enumerated separately in the same district with their other children. I don't know why these two are listed with a different family. Also, William Bishop living with Alford and Lucy A Dromon is the brother to Lucy Ann Bishop Tucker. Same question as above. I'm guessing that the 4 Sapps listed with Alford and Lucy A Dromon may be siblngs, but again, how are they connected to the family. I'm also guessing that Elbert and Elinor Bishop may be parents or grandparents of Lucy Ann Bishop Tucker. Is Lucy A Dromon the mother of Lucy A Bishop Tucker from a first marriage? If so, are Mary AH and Morgan B issue of a first marriage for Alford? I'm also guessing that Elbert Bishop and Henry Bishop may be brothers and that Nancy Handford may be the mother of Elinor. I did find a marriage record for Elbert Bishop and Eleanor Stanford, 4 SEP 1809, Columbia Co, GA. Is this the same couple? Stanford and Handford are close enough for a transcription error.
